"Tu No Lo Ves" is straight-up a Latin pop ballad that captures the tension of an unspoken crush on a friend. Gerina's warm vocals pull you right in, creating this intimate atmosphere that's full of feeling. The production keeps things modern with a melodic hook that's super catchy and easy to hum along to – the kind that sticks in your head after one listen. And that vocal lift at around 0:48? Absolute goosebumps moment. It delivers the big emotional punch, ramping up the intensity just when you need it. The whole track builds this beautiful tension, making it perfect for anyone aged 18-25 navigating those messy "amor no correspondido" situations. Seriously, it's tailor-made for Latin pop playlists, pop rock mixes, or late-night heartbreak sessions where you just want something that understands.
What makes it stand out in the crowded Latin pop scene is how authentic it feels. No over-the-top drama – just real, heartfelt emotion wrapped in smooth, contemporary production. It's the type of song that feels fresh yet timeless, blending Latin pop's passionate roots with pop rock's melodic drive.
Now, let's chat about the artist behind this gem. Gerina is an award-winning songwriter who's finally stepping out to release music under her own name. Her multi-cultural upbringing plays a huge role here – she's fluent in English, Spanish, and Italian, which brings this rich layer of heart, passion, and unique storytelling to her songs. You can hear it in "Tu No Lo Ves": the way she conveys emotion feels personal and genuine, like she's drawing from real life. Transitioning from writing for others to performing herself, Gerina is bringing that same storytelling magic to her solo work, and it's exciting to see where she's headed.
